Q. An element with configuration $1 s^{2}, 2 s^{2} 2 p^{6}, 3 s^{2} 3 p^{5}$ will form a compound of highest ionic character with the element having configuration

Solution:

The electronic configuration of chlorine is $1 s^2 2,2 s^{2} 2 p^{6}, 3 s^{2}, 3 p^{5}$ It is a halogen. It will formal a compound of highest ionic character with alkali metals of ${ }^{\circ}$ size.
In all of the given electronic configurations, [Ar] $4 s^{1}$
(i.e., potassium) is the configuration of an alkali metal of comparable size.
